New District Yields Democratic Primary in Illinois

Freeport Mayor George Gaulrapp (D) has tossed his hat into Illinois’ 17th district race, setting up a Democratic primary in the northwestern seat currently held by Rep. Bobby Schilling (R). 

Gaulrapp joins state Sen. Dave Koehler (D), who had already announced that he’ll run for the seat.

The new Congressional map signed last week makes the 17th district more favorable for a Democrat. Republicans are expected to protest the map in court.

Gaulrapp ran against Rep. Don Manzullo (R) in 2010 but lost by more than 30 points.
